PROBLEM
ArcGIS Data Store may configure successfully but fail validation in ArcGIS Server Manager, even after standard troubleshooting steps have been taken, such as verifying permissions, connectivity, and firewall rules.
This can lead to confusion, as the configuration appears successful while the Data Store remains unusable for hosting or publishing operations. This behavior may occur even when no clear errors are reported during the configuration process.
The configuration process verifies that ArcGIS Data Store is installed and registered with the ArcGIS Server site.
The validation process performs additional checks, including connectivity, authentication, and communication between ArcGIS Server and the Data Store.
In some cases, underlying environment or system-level constraints may prevent successful validation, even when configuration and standard troubleshooting steps appear correct.
